Decided to clean my engine bay today so had all the covers off. Then decided I'd clean my Blitz air filter. Did that then had a random thought about the OEM 'F' Sport lower air box. :whistling: .

For the few that don't know, Lexus brought out an intake kit comprising of an extruded aluminium intake tube (replaces the original rubber bellows type), a drop-in free flow air filter, and a replacement lower air box that has an extra open intake hole. The replacement lower box also doesn't have angled ribs in it like the original.

Thing is, I fitted my 'Joe Z' intake and Blitz free flow filter long before the 'F' Sport intake was available, so the only thing left to replicate the OEM lower box was to cut the extra hole......so out with the Dremel and .....

Don't know if it makes a lot of difference to be honest, apart from a bit more intake noise, but I place a little more faith in the Lexus Engineers so I'll try it, but any negative effect and it'll be blanked off pretty smartish.

Wouldn't there be a cold feed going to that extra hole on the 'F' Sport box? Seems a bit odd to take hot air from the engine bay which is what you don't want normally.

Nope, that's it, but in that corner of the engine bay there's cold(er) air entering through both through the grill and from underneath. Perhaps this extra intake was what was needed to take advantage of my Joe Z intake pipe and Blitz filter, as there must be a reason why Lexus only market the three together i.e. 'F' Sport replacement pipe, filter and lower air box.

Anyway, tested it today and the pick-up has definitely improved....then afterwards drove an IS-F and wondered why I bothered messing with it :lol::lol:
